Output e7329fe25ce9131ed38331e7a29a636b5469c51e24eeebedaa582ef57c669b52:104

value
2101497
script pubkey
OP_0 OP_PUSHBYTES_20 09908aaeefed2da943dbe980dc6e1c75f5079ab3
address
bc1qpxgg4th0a5k6js7maxqdcmsuwh6s0x4ny4rdxm
transaction
e7329fe25ce9131ed38331e7a29a636b5469c51e24eeebedaa582ef57c669b52
confirmations
209119
spent
true